Transaction 4180b65e9524e7a8b519cd08665cdc987b961127fa792aaefcd8433df7a689b8

2 Input
2 Outputs
  • 4180b65e9524e7a8b519cd08665cdc987b961127fa792aaefcd8433df7a689b8:0
  • value  2865087
    address  367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
  • 4180b65e9524e7a8b519cd08665cdc987b961127fa792aaefcd8433df7a689b8:1
  • value  3501442
    address  15hfTfKRkSnspujFFDNbVusVdSt62BTVFC